7 Example Sentences Showcasing the Meaning of 'Whomp'
The blacksmith whomped the red-hot metal with a hammer, shaping it into a mighty sword.
The boxer whomped his opponent with a powerful right hook, securing a knockout victory.
The drummer whomped the drums with great enthusiasm, setting the rhythm for the energetic rock band.
The stormy waves whomped against the ship's hull, creating a tumultuous sea journey for the sailors.
The drummer would whomp the drums with great intensity during the climax of the rock concert.
The lumberjack would whomp the axe against the tree, efficiently chopping it down.
The angry customer threatened to whomp the table, demanding better service at the restaurant.
